What This Service Is

A monthly retainer that reserves a defined number of support hours for troubleshooting, routine maintenance, configuration changes, and operational assistance. This is not unlimited support — you purchase a defined capacity each month.

The Support Retainer covers routine and predictable work that does not require substantial application development. If work requires meaningful code changes, it moves to the Development Retainer or is billed separately.

Who It's For

Teams with deployed systems that need occasional help — not enough to justify a full-time hire, but more than ad-hoc hourly billing. Projects that are feature-complete but need ongoing operational support. Clients who want predictable monthly support costs without committing to large engineering retainers.

What You Get

  • Troubleshooting and diagnostics
  • Routine plugin/module updates
  • Configuration changes
  • Minor operational fixes
  • Assistance diagnosing service issues
  • Basic maintenance within purchased allowance

What's Not Included

  • Major application bug fixes
  • Feature development
  • Architectural changes
  • Framework migrations
  • Significant dependency upgrades requiring code changes
  • CI/CD pipeline implementation
  • Full observability implementations

Work requiring substantial engineering effort is separately billable through the Development Retainer or hourly engineering.
